Zeng Guofan often stressed: to do great things, we should give priority to distant knowledge, which can be supplemented; Anyone who wants to achieve great things, human strategy accounts for half, and providence accounts for the other half.

Then he elaborated this view in detail by taking the imperial examination as an example.

For example, in the examination room, the wisdom of people can determine whether the articles are written reasonably and wonderfully, and the poems are written evenly and correctly. How the officials in charge of the examination are admitted and when they get fame are all decided by God's will.

If you are worried that God is unreliable, ask God to worship Buddha and bribe people to take exams. If you are worried about people's lack of wisdom, find another way, or make a silk dress to carry it, or steam ginseng to grind ink. These are the actions of people without brains.

Therefore, to do anything, we must plan ahead, pay attention to strategy and try our best to complete it. As for success, it depends on providence.

Zeng Guofan often wrote to his younger brothers, telling them the truth of being a man and the rules of doing things. Will point out some of their mistakes in time and put forward their own suggestions for improvement.

For Zeng Guofan's exhortation, his younger brothers, especially Ceng Guoquan, did not buy it, which made Zeng Guofan very upset. "My brother refused to experience my persuasion with an open mind every time, and always argued. This is the most undesirable practice. "

Zeng Guofan believes that their brothers' status is so high that ten thousand people pay attention to it. But high status is not a good thing, and I am afraid it will become the object of discussion, criticism and slander by others. Anyone who thinks he is right and others are wrong becomes complacent.

The difference between a gentleman and a mortal lies in his modesty. It is very important for a person's growth to listen to other people's opinions, especially different opinions.

He advised his younger brother not only to think carefully about what he said, but also to study what he heard outside. If it's not nice, you can find it anytime and anywhere. It's nice to say that Nanjing will be conquered. It is unfriendly to say that Nanjing can't be conquered by Fu Yuan. Therefore, the ancients thought it was difficult to be in a high position without being proud, but it also needed to be learned and done.

Zeng Guofan believes that anyone who is good at leading troops warns generals and trains soldiers every day. When dealing with major issues and teaching soldiers in military camps, we should give priority to persuasion, and it is not appropriate to preach to everyone in a commanding tone.

If you encounter a little setback in the war, you should blame and persuade the generals, even kill them, or cry and train all day. These are precisely to care for the subordinates and protect the facade and reputation of this camp.

People who are not good at leading troops do not blame the soldiers in their own battalions, but are jealous that other troops are better than themselves and do not want their subordinates to strive for self-improvement. It is wrong to just compliment their superiors and socialize with friends to gain fame.

Zeng Guofan nagged at his two younger brothers, like blaming and admonishing the generals, crying and training, which shows his good intentions.
